Barring injury, it's more or less a foregone conclusion that Pro Bowler Will Allen will be one of Miami's starting cornerbacks when the Miami Dolphins kick off the 2009 regular season. However, nobody is really sure who will start opposite Allen. Four-year veteran Eric Green was brought in from Arizona, presumable to assume that starting role, but the play of rookies Vontae Davis and Sean Smith (as well as their high draft status) suggests that coach Sparano will opt for youth over experience.

So the question is, which one will end up starting? Davis or Smith?

Early on, Smith has been the more impressive of the two. His long body and best of breed ball skills have made an impression on coaches and players alike, as evidenced by his show-stopping interception on a deep throw to Ronnie Brown during Saturday's team scrimmage. However, Davis has also flashed his athleticism at times, although he was burnt by fellow rookie Brian Hartline during Miami's scrimmage.

It's hard to say at this juncture, but I'm leaning towards Smith. That said, I wouldn't be surprised if Davis gets his fair share of snaps, because I believe that he will beat out Green and earn nickel back honors.
